Home Use Infrared Light Mat for Full Body Pain Relief
Experience red light therapy at home with a full‑body mat designed to relieve pain, accelerate healing, reduce inflammation, and boost immunity. This device uses 945 LEDs to deliver both red and infrared wavelengths for comprehensive wellness support.
The mat employs 3-in-1 chip technology to emit 660nm red light and 850nm infrared light simultaneously. The 660nm red light supports wound healing and cell regeneration, while the 850nm infrared light targets joint and muscle pain, reduces inflammation, boosts immunity, and speeds up recovery for muscles and bones.
The device delivers an irradiance of 120 mW/cm², helping to boost cellular energy across the body and support healing and repair in multiple areas.
